The NP2624M supports 802.1v with the implementation of Port-and-Protocol-based VLAN classification. Users can combine the field “Protocol VLAN” and the field of the port number to form a new VLAN group.

NOTE:

IEEE 802.1v allows a user to classify the packets through an untagged

 

port. There are two possible strategies of the 802.1v support: Port-

 

based VLAN and Port-and-Protocol-based VLAN. Both are supported

 

in the NP2624M. Users set the VID to mark the packet from the

 

untagged port and then the packet can be scheduled by the way of

 

the IEEE 802.1q.
